Small engines have a lot in common whether you are using a snow blower or a lawn mower. If you have your owner's manual this will save a lot of time. If you don't one may be available online. The model number and manufacturer are usually on a tag near the engine. You need to determine if your mower or blower is one that requires the gas to be mixed with two cycle oil or if the oil is separate from the gas. You can look in the manual or if you don't have it then look to see if there is one place to add liquid or two AND DO NOT CONFUSE THEM! Gas must go in the gas tank and oil in the oil tank, assuming that you have both.

The clerk at the auto parts store will either find your filter in stock or order it for you. Select the type of oil the manufacturer of your vehicle recommends. A common grade of engine oil is 10W30. Select the size of oil container your vehicle usually uses for a refill. Mine usually uses about four litres of oil. You will need an oil filter wrench that will fit your size of oil filter and a box end wrench to fit the size of oil pan bolt your vehicle has. They are commonly about one half of an inch. Be sure you have a variety of wrenches available around that size. You will need a metal pan about six inches deep which should be large enough to hold more than four litres of oil. These are readily available at hardware stores. You will need some newspapers and rags to wipe your hands on.
